West Virginia State Parks Foundation Names Executive Director

CHARLESTON, WV (LOOTPRESS) – The West Virginia State Parks Foundation names Bradley Reed as its Executive Director.

For the first time in over 20 years, the West Virginia State Parks Foundation named an Executive Director at its annual Board and Membership meeting held in April at Stonewall Resort State Park.

“We felt the timing was right for a strategic move”, said Greg Bray President of the Foundation Board.  “For years we have taken a passive approach to outreach and fundraising, however,an we want to begin to make a greater impact on our goal of supporting our state park system.”

Reed retired from the West Virginia Division of Natural Resources in May after 35 years of service during which he held every leadership role from Park Ranger to Chief of the Parks and Recreation Section.  He had served as Chief of Section for five years prior to his retirement.

“Brad is the right person for the job”, Bray said.  “We needed someone to wake up every single day thinking about how our foundation can support state parks.”

The West Virginia State Parks (Statewide) Foundation Inc. is an independent 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ization with a mission to “preserve, protect, and enhance West Virginia State Parks by providing leadership in communication, funding, and advocacy in partnership with individual Park Foundations.”

The West Virginia State Park system consists of 47 state parks, forests, and rail trail areas located in 35 counties around the state.  It serves 10 million guests every year and has an estimated annual economic impact to the state of 521 million dollars.

“We have one of the best park systems in the country” Reed said.  “We have some of the most beautiful scenery in the world, outdoor adventure second to none, the friendliest and hardest working staff, and a diversity in facilities just not found in other State Park systems.  Our park system operates mega resorts, golf courses, restaurants, we run a steam locomotive, manage a town (Cass), and operate an island with its own stern wheel vessel.  These are opportunities not found in most other park systems.  “Our DNR manages all this while still meeting the core legislated values of state parks which is to promote conservation by preserving and protecting natural areas of unique or exceptional scenic, scientific, cultural, archaeological or historical significance, and provide outdoor recreational opportunities for the citizens of West Virginia and its visitors.

Step one for the new Executive Director is to create awareness for the organization.  Soon the Foundation will be working with partners to create a new web and social media presence.  Once that is completed, outreach and fundraising will begin in earnest.  “If you are committed to our state parks, I will want to talk to you.  Our park system has significant needs.”  Reed said.  For more information on the foundation, visit its website at https://wvspf.org/, or see West Virginia State Parks Foundation on Facebook.
